The Secret to Ultimate Red Velvet Cake Flavor

Achieving the best flavor in your red velvet cake lies in high-quality cocoa powder and real buttermilk. Be sure to use gel food coloring for the most vibrant color without altering the texture. Vinegar might seem out of place, but it helps the cake rise and intensifies the tanginess alongside the buttermilk, delivering that signature red velvet experience.

Ingredients

2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ons unsweetened cocoa powder (not Dutch process)
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
2 large eggs, at room temperature
1 cup vegetable oil
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 teaspoon white vinegar
1 cup buttermilk, at room temperature
1 to 2 tablespoons red gel food coloring
For the Cream Cheese Frosting:
8 oz cream cheese, softened
1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
4 cups powdered sugar, sifted
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Pinch of salt

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and line two 9-inch round cake pans with parchment paper.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, cocoa, baking soda, and salt. Set aside.
  3. In a large bowl, cream together but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in the eggs one at a time. Mix in oil, vanilla extract, vinegar, and food coloring until well combined.
  4. Alternately add the dry ingredients and buttermilk to the wet mixture, starting and ending with dry ingredients. Mix until just combined—do not overmix.
  5. Divide batter evenly between prepared pans. Smooth the tops and bake for 25–30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  6. Let cakes cool in pans for 10 minutes, then turn out onto a wire rack to cool completely.
  7. Make the frosting: Beat cream cheese and butter together until smooth. Gradually add sifted powdered sugar, beating until fluffy, then mix in vanilla and salt.
  8. Once cakes are completely cool, spread a thick layer of cream cheese frosting between the layers and over the entire cake. Decorate as desired.

Cook and Prep Times

Prep Time: 25 minutes
Cook Time: 30 minutes
Total Time: 1 hour (plus cooling time)
